Kaizer Chiefs play Chippa United on Sunday in the Premier Soccer League fixture to be staged at the Moses Mabhida Stadium in Durban.

While the Glamour Boys wish to get a confidence-boosting win, the Chilli Boys are aware a win will bring them close to the top three positions.

Amakhosi have been inconsistent, something that is crashing their fans. In the last seven games, the Glamour Boys have managed a single win which is not enough. They have registered 12 points.

The Chilli Boys have two wins, as many losses, and a draw from their last five league assignments. They are on 14 points after four wins, as many losses and two draws.

In the head-to-head record, both teams have won twice in the last five meetings, with one game ending in a draw.

Despite the inconsistencies, coach Nasreddine Nabi is convinced his team will eventually deliver.

”Honestly… I think we are in the right direction, after five months with this team, even though we have lost so many points recklessly. But I still think we're headed in a good direction,” he said in a recent interview.

Chiefs are expected to have the likes of Gaston Sirino and Brandon Petersen back after sustaining injuries. However, Bradley Cross might be subjected to a late fitness test.

Chippa will be going for nothing less than an upset against a side that is lacking confidence.

Chiefs Probable XI:  Ntwari, Frosler, Dortley, Miguel, Ditlhokwe, Mthethwa, Shabalala, Maart, Sirino, Duba, Du Preez

Chippa Probable XI: Nwabali, Modise, Ndlovu, Majogoro, Kwayiba, Jali, Makhele, Martin, Eva Nga, Baloni, Mqokozo

The match will kick off at 17.45 and will be live on SuperSport TV PSL channel 202.
